Sunnyscreen™ 100% Mineral Stick SPF 50

Regular price $24.00

This lightweight sunscreen is easy to apply, completely mess-proof, and travels like a dream. The collection features three 100% non-nano mineral formulas - including this stick - and they check all the boxes, meaning they've been pediatrician-tested and are also fragrance-free, silicone-free, hypoallergenic and easy to apply. Our stick for face and body is water-resistant for up to 80 minutes, and it's pocket-sized, spill-proof and it's perfect for even the littlest wiggle worms.

 .7 oz. 

Active Ingrdients:

Zinc Oxide 21%

Inactive Ingredients:

Beeswax, Bertholletia Excelsa Seed Oil ,Bisabolol, Butyloctyl Salicylate, Butyrospermum Parkii (Shea Butter), Euphorbia Cerifera (Candelilla) Wax, Heptyl Undecylenate, Linum Usitatissimum (Linseed) Seed Oil, Olea Europaea (Olive) Fruit Extract , Olea Europaea (Olive) Fruit Oil, Oryzanol, Salvia Hispanica (Chia) Seed Oil, Simmondsia Chinensis (Jojoba) Seed Oil, Theobroma Cacao (Cocoa) Seed Butter, Tocopherol, Triethyl Citrate, Vanilla Planifolia Fruit Extract

 

Just glide the stick over your baby or toddler's face and body until completely blended. (A little goes a long way!)
